A6-3670 vs Pentium N4200 specs and performance

According to the hardwareDB Benchmark tool, the A6-3670 is faster than the Pentium N4200. Furthermore, our gaming benchmark shows that it also outperforms the Pentium N4200 in all gaming tests too.

Info from our database shows that they both have the same core count and the same number of threads. The Pentium N4200 outputs less heat than A6-3670 thanks to a significantly lower TDP. This measures the amount of heat they output and can be used to estimate power consumption.

Most CPUs have more threads than cores. This technology, colloquially called hyperthreading, improves performance by splitting a core into multiple virtual ones. This provides more efficient utilisation of a core. For instance, the A6-3670 has the same number of threads as cores. This means the the CPU does not support hyperthreading.
